Understanding Casino Addiction
Casino addiction, often referred to as compulsive gambling, is a behavioral addiction characterized by an uncontrollable urge to gamble despite negative consequences. This addiction can lead to financial ruin, strained relationships, and emotional distress. Understanding the psychological underpinnings of this addiction is crucial in developing effective strategies for overcoming it. Many individuals may turn to gambling as a form of escape or excitement, which can create a cycle of dependency and despair. Recognizing the signs of casino addiction is the first step toward recovery. Symptoms may include preoccupation with gambling, the need to gamble with increasing amounts of money, and feelings of restlessness or irritability when attempting to cut back. Identifying these behaviors early can help individuals seek the necessary help and support to regain control over their lives.
Psychological Strategies for Change
One effective psychological strategy for overcoming casino addiction is c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T). This approach focuses on identifying and changing negative thought patterns and behaviors associated with gambling. Through CBT, individuals learn to challenge their distorted beliefs about gambling, such as the illusion of control or the belief that they can win back losses. By reframing these thoughts, individuals can cultivate healthier attitudes toward gambling.
Another important strategy is mindfulness and meditation. These practices encourage individuals to stay present and aware of their thoughts and feelings without judgment. By cultivating mindfulness, individuals can reduce impulsive behaviors and manage cravings more effectively. Engaging in mindfulness techniques can also promote emotional regulation, helping individuals cope with the stress and anxiety that often accompany addiction.
Building a Support System
Establishing a strong support system is essential for anyone seeking to overcome casino addiction. Connecting with others who understand the struggles of addiction can provide encouragement and accountability. Support groups, such as Gamblers Anonymous, offer a safe space for individuals to share their experiences and learn from one another. This sense of community can be instrumental in maintaining motivation and fostering personal growth.
In addition to peer support, involving family and friends can create a robust network that reinforces positive changes. Open communication with loved ones about the challenges faced can foster understanding and empathy, making it easier for individuals to navigate their recovery journey. Family members can also play a critical role in encouraging healthier habits and keeping individuals accountable.
Setting Realistic Goals
Setting realistic, achievable goals is another vital strategy in overcoming casino addiction. Establishing specific milestones can help individuals track their progress and stay focused on recovery. These goals can range from reducing the amount of time spent gambling to finding alternative activities that provide enjoyment without the risks associated with gambling.
Additionally, breaking larger goals into smaller, manageable tasks can make the process feel less overwhelming. Celebrating these small victories can build confidence and reinforce the commitment to change. By focusing on progress rather than perfection, individuals can cultivate a positive mindset that supports long-term recovery.
